Anyone who has been in corporate America for any length of time expects to see layoffs. But last week’s announcement from Block CEO Jack Dorsey that he was laying off 40% of the company’s staff shook a lot of people. This was a healthy, growing tech company slashing nearly half its workforce. In the aftermath of his tweet, stock in the parent company of Square, Cash App, and Afterpay rose almost 17% on Friday. Certainly Dorsey’s move sparked fresh debate about AI’s impact on jobs in a week when others have painted doomsday scenarios. The new DDoS: Unicode confusables can't fool LLMs, but they can 5x your API bill Can pixel-identical Unicode homoglyphs fool LLM contract review? I tested 8 attack types against GPT-5.2, Claude Sonnet 4.6, and others with 130+ API calls. The models read through every substitution. But confusable characters fragment into multi-byte BPE tokens, turning a failed comprehension attack into a 5x billing attack. Call it Denial of Spend.
